Toyota Ventures

Toyota Ventures, founded in 2017 and based in the San Francisco Bay Area, serves as the corporate venture capital arm of Toyota Motor. The firm focuses on investing in early-stage startups worldwide that are developing disruptive technologies and innovative business models. With over $500 million in assets under management, Toyota Ventures aims to identify and support advancements in sectors such as artificial intelligence, autonomy, mobility, robotics, cloud technology, climate tech, renewable energy, smart cities, digital health, fintech, and materials. The company operates two primary funds: the Toyota Ventures Frontier Fund, which targets a broad range of technological advancements, and the Toyota Ventures Climate Fund, dedicated to solutions that promote carbon neutrality.

Agtonomy

Series A in 2024
Agtonomy is a platform that combines hybrid autonomy and tele-assistance to provide advanced AI solutions for the agricultural sector. The company addresses significant challenges faced by farmers, including labor shortages, sustainability issues, and decreasing profit margins. By collaborating with established equipment manufacturers, Agtonomy converts traditional tractors and agricultural machinery into autonomous and remote-controlled systems. This transformation allows local farmers to enhance their operational efficiency and adaptability while managing limited budgets and seasonal pressures. Through its innovative approach, Agtonomy aims to empower farmers and improve agricultural productivity.

Boxbot

Series A in 2023
Boxbot is a technology company based in Alameda, California, specializing in parcel logistics automation. Its proprietary software and hardware platform enhances package handling by transforming traditional conveyors into three-dimensional systems. This modular solution allows for the efficient storage, sorting, and sequencing of various package sizes while occupying a minimal physical footprint. By integrating robotics and automated systems, Boxbot addresses key operational challenges in last-mile logistics, facilitating faster and more efficient routing of packages within warehouses. The company's innovations aim to reduce costs associated with last-mile delivery, ultimately improving the overall experience for both suppliers and consumers.

Intuition Robotics

Venture Round in 2023
Intuition Robotics Ltd. is a company based in Ramat Gan, Israel, founded in 2015. It specializes in designing and developing artificial intelligence-based social companion technologies aimed at improving the quality of life for older adults. The company’s technology includes robots that facilitate seamless connections between older individuals and their family and friends, making technology more accessible and user-friendly. By employing proprietary algorithms, Intuition Robotics' digital companions proactively engage users, helping to address challenges such as loneliness, social isolation, and health issues. The company’s focus is on enabling older adults to maintain their independence for longer periods while promoting an active lifestyle.

Pickle Robot

Series A in 2022
Pickle Robot Company, founded in 2018 and based in Cambridge, Massachusetts, develops an innovative package handling robot designed to automate critical tasks in the e-commerce supply chain. The company's first robot, named Dill, addresses the physically demanding nature of package handling, which often results in high employee turnover. Dill is capable of performing multiple shifts and effectively communicates with human workers, continuously developing new skills to enhance operations. The robot's capabilities include loading and unloading feeder trucks, palletizing and depalletizing mixed parcels, preloading last-mile delivery vehicles, and sorting packages. By automating these processes, Pickle Robot aims to help logistics companies reduce labor costs and increase efficiency, addressing a significant bottleneck in the rapidly growing e-commerce sector.

Xona Space Systems

Venture Round in 2022
Xona Space Systems, Inc. specializes in developing and manufacturing position, navigation, and timing (PNT) satellite solutions. Founded in 2019 and headquartered in San Mateo, California, the company is focused on creating a constellation of low-cost, low-Earth orbiting satellites designed to enhance navigation for various applications, including autonomous vehicles, unmanned aerial vehicles, and mobile robotics. Their flagship product, the Xona Pulsar, delivers high-power signals from low Earth orbit, ensuring secure and accurate navigation and timing services. This innovative approach aims to meet the demands of smart transportation and smart infrastructure, providing the resilience and precision necessary for modern intelligent systems to operate safely and efficiently at scale.

SLAMcore

Series A in 2022
SLAMcore Limited specializes in developing simultaneous localization and mapping (SLAM) solutions tailored for various applications, including robotics, augmented reality, and autonomous vehicles. Founded in 2016 and based in London, the company has created advanced SLAM software that enables robots and devices equipped with outward-facing sensors to understand and navigate unfamiliar environments. Their technology includes Visual SLAM, sensor fusion, and Event Camera SLAM, which collectively enhance real-time spatial understanding. By fusing data from multiple sensors, SLAMcore's platform utilizes computer vision and machine learning to improve the efficiency and accuracy of robotic systems. The company offers a software development kit (SDK) that facilitates rapid prototyping for commercial products, allowing for customization on standard computing platforms. Through partnerships with original equipment manufacturers, SLAMcore aims to integrate its core technology into everyday products, making spatial intelligence more accessible and practical in various industries.

Elementary Robotics

Series B in 2021
Elementary Robotics, Inc. specializes in manufacturing robots designed to assist humans in various industries, including electronics, automotive, medical, and consumer packaged goods. Founded in 2017 and headquartered in Pasadena, California, with additional offices in Mexico and Chicago, the company focuses on automating quality assurance and traceability processes in AI-assisted manufacturing. Its robots are equipped with advanced software, deep learning AI, and camera systems to capture visual data, enabling real-time decision-making and enhancing the efficiency of production lines. By integrating machine learning and computer vision, Elementary Robotics aims to create intelligent automation solutions that improve productivity and streamline workflows in manufacturing and logistics.

Burro

Series A in 2021
Burro is a developer of an autonomous farming platform designed to enhance productivity in agricultural settings. The company creates robotic tools that autonomously follow workers and transport cargo, alleviating them of physically demanding tasks that do not add significant value. By automating these labor-intensive activities, Burro enables farmworkers to concentrate on more critical functions, ultimately improving operational efficiency. Additionally, the tools capture essential data to facilitate further automation of farm work, aligning with the long-term goal of automating tedious outdoor tasks. Through its innovative approach, Burro aims to support farmers in optimizing their operations and fostering growth.

Third Wave Automation

Series B in 2021
Third Wave Automation, Inc. specializes in developing autonomous forklift technology that leverages machine learning and computer vision to enhance material handling. Founded in 2018 and based in Union City, California, the company has created a Shared Autonomy Platform that allows forklifts to perform intricate tasks under the supervision of human operators, who can intervene as necessary. This approach improves safety and operational efficiency within warehouses and supply chains. By integrating advanced robotics and deep learning, Third Wave Automation's solutions facilitate precise automated movement of materials and adapt to varying warehouse configurations and demands, thereby enhancing overall throughput and effectiveness in logistics operations.

Realtime Robotics

Series A in 2021
Realtime Robotics, Inc. is focused on developing advanced motion planning and control processors that enable robots and autonomous vehicles to react instantaneously to their surroundings. Founded in 2016 and based in Boston, Massachusetts, the company offers a collision-free motion planning platform that allows for safe operation of single or multiple robots in unstructured environments. Their specialized RapidPlan processor generates safe motion plans in microseconds, effectively eliminating the trade-off between speed and safety in automation. This innovative technology accommodates real-time changes in dynamic environments, enabling robots to navigate around both known static objects and other moving entities while performing various tasks. By addressing the limitations of traditional automation, Realtime Robotics is broadening the applications of robotics across industries and facilitating the adoption of autonomous vehicles.

SummerBio

Venture Round in 2020
SummerBio LLC is an automation-based diagnostics company focused on providing COVID-19 testing services. Established in 2020 and based in Menlo Park, California, the company operates a CLIA-certified laboratory that utilizes a comprehensive, automated COVID-19 testing system. This system is designed to enhance the efficiency of the gold-standard RT-qPCR testing regimen by using advanced robotics, automated liquid handling, and innovative sample collection kits. By streamlining the testing process, SummerBio aims to deliver rapid, affordable, and high-volume testing solutions, ensuring that healthcare professionals and patients receive test results within a day.

Chef Jasper

Seed Round in 2020
Chef Jasper is a Montreal-based startup specializing in food robotics, focused on making gourmet food more accessible through innovative technology. The company manufactures robotic workstations that utilize artificial intelligence and computer vision to automate cooking processes. By employing articulating robotic arms, Chef Jasper's food kiosks can prepare a diverse range of dishes using fresh ingredients, ensuring both consistency and quality. These automated kitchens serve restaurants and arenas, offering a low-cost solution for gourmet meal preparation. Founded in 2016, Chef Jasper aims to revolutionize the culinary landscape by integrating small-scale robotic automation into food service.

Bumblebee Spaces

Series A in 2019
Bumblebee Spaces Inc. is a San Francisco-based company that specializes in manufacturing robotics and artificial intelligence-driven home furnishings. Founded in 2017, the company has developed an innovative modular ceiling system designed to optimize storage solutions for modern living. By utilizing robotic technology, Bumblebee Spaces creates movable furniture and possessions that can be easily operated through user commands. The company also offers the Bumblebee app, which enables users to manage and visualize their stored items. Through its advanced systems, Bumblebee Spaces reimagines living spaces by maximizing usable cubic footage and allowing for efficient storage and retrieval of objects, thereby enhancing everyday life.

Freedom Robotics

Seed Round in 2019
Freedom Robotics, Inc. is a software company that provides essential infrastructure for modern robotics companies, enabling them to build, operate, support, and scale robotic systems and fleets. Founded in 2018 and based in San Francisco, California, the company develops powerful control and monitoring software tailored for robotic applications. Its platform is designed for easy integration and customization through an API, allowing businesses to manage fleets of robots from various devices, including desktops and smartphones. Freedom Robotics focuses on streamlining the deployment and automation of diverse robotic fleets, facilitating the market entry of robotics companies with minimal resource investment.

Embodied

Series A in 2018
Embodied, Inc. is a robotics company based in Pasadena, California, established in 2016. It specializes in the development of personal companion robots, notably Moxie, which is designed to engage children in social, emotional, and cognitive development through play-based learning. The company integrates extensive research from the University of Southern California in socially assistive robotics with commercial expertise from the consumer robotics sector. Embodied's mission is to enhance the quality of life for individuals and families by creating interactive, life-like robots that serve as motivators, coaches, and companions, ultimately empowering users to improve their own well-being.

Blackmore Sensors and Analytics

Series B in 2018
Blackmore Sensors and Analytics Inc., established in 2016 and based in Bozeman, Montana, specializes in frequency-modulated continuous wave (FMCW) lidar technology and associated analytic tools. The company focuses on measuring radial velocity for every data point, enhancing the accuracy and reliability of lidar imaging. As of May 2019, Blackmore operates as a subsidiary of Aurora Innovation, Inc., expanding its capabilities within the autonomous vehicle and sensor technology sectors.
